last year my daughter and son in law went for a trip over Europe and UK and Scotland..Scotland was to see her favourite animal of all time..HIGHLAND COWS..

When they came home she was sharing pictures  on Facebook etc so I right clicked and saved, re sized and printed made her an album for her birthday in March..now I can share.



I made the album with the hinge technique, so easy and as long as you keep an eye on it it will be straight!!
The inside hinges were covered with sunflowers paper as I think it looks better.


with the hinge gluing the book spreads all the way open.
